Diagnostic Medical Sonographers Salary in San Antonio-New Braunfels, Texas

The annual salary statistics of diagnostic medical sonographers in San Antonio-New Braunfels, Texas is shown in Table 1. The wage statistics of diagnostic medical sonographers in San Antonio-New Braunfels is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].

Table 1. Annual Salary of Diagnostic Medical Sonographers in San Antonio-New Braunfels, Texas

Percentile BracketAverage Annual Salary
10th Percentile Wage
$62,500
25th Percentile Wage
$76,720
50th Percentile Wage
$81,170
75th Percentile Wage
$91,650
90th Percentile Wage
$93,710

Table 1 shows the average annual salary for diagnostic medical sonographers in San Antonio-New Braunfels, Texas in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$93,710.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$81,170.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$62,500.

Table 2. Compare Diagnostic Medical Sonographers Salary in San Antonio-New Braunfels with Other Texas Cities

From Table 3 we note that the median annual salary of $81,170 in San Antonio-New Braunfels is in the middle of salary range for diagnostic medical sonographers in state of Texas. In comparison, the annual salary of diagnostic medical sonographers in San Antonio-New Braunfels is 4.5 percent (4.5%) lower than that in the highest paying Odessa and 23.1 percent (23.1%) higher than that in the lowest paying Sherman-Denison.
